In terms of education and placements it's a really good college it has a high rating and ranking and 90%-95% students get placed with an average salary of INR 5 lakhs

You can get scholarship for your education if you aren't able to afford it. The student cannot hold more than one scholarship. The filled scholarship form should be submitted at the University office. Only those who felt under the eligibility criteria will be getting scholarships.

Process

All applications received under academics, sports, literary, music and dance, specially challenged and community service categories will be scrutinized and presented to the University Scholarship Committee. Selected students will receive a Scholarship Offer Letter along with a Scholarship Acceptance Form.

Students must accept or decline their scholarship within the time frame indicated on the Scholarship Acceptance Form. Those who fail their scholarship offer will be invalid.
